Damien Hirst *


Damien Hirst * - Současné umění II

(born in Bristol, GB in 1965)
In a spin, the action of the world on things, blue and red swirl, 2002, household paint on portfolio box lined with buckram, unique example, overprinted with the title and artist’s name in silk screen, 118 x 96 cm, framed

The work is registered in the Damien Hirst Archive under the archive no. DHS 663–128s. The portfolio box is from a series of 68 unique examples, each designed to hold 21 etchings.

Provenance:
Paragon Press, London
Private Collection, London

Literature:
Etienne Lullin, Florian Simm, Contemporary Art in Print, The Publications of Charles Booth-Clibborn and His Imprint, The Paragon Press 2001–2006, London 2006, compare p. 76 ff

The idea behind his Spin Paintings, according to Hirst, came to him after seeing a TV program on painting techniques as a child. This mechanical method of painting, with acrylic on an automatically rotating disc, randomly produced results which mirror the unstoppable progress of life. The centrifugal force generated by the rotation determines the random composition of the works, which captivate with their extraordinary luminescence and intensity of colour.
